Careful planning will help you to survive your first date and
may lay the groundwork for a second date. Ensure that you plan
out the date in good time and make arrangements to ensure that
the date runs smoothly. On a first date it is best not to leave
anything to chance or to rely on making instant decisions about
what to do next. Doing so can create uncomfortable moments on
the date and create tension. Don't just plan out what you would
like to do on the date but also map out the best routes to
arrive at your destinations and arrange necessary reservations
in advance so you don't wind up not being able to find your
destination or waiting a long time for an activity. While
careful preparation before the date will ensure that everything
runs smoothly and will eliminate any unnecessary tension on the
date, you will still need to remain flexible. Despite your best
efforts, you may suffer a snag in your plans and being flexible
and willing to adapt will prevent you and your date from being
frustrated on the date. Your date will be impressed that you
went to so much trouble in planning the date and will be
flattered by your efforts.
Key characteristics for surviving a first date include tidiness,
politeness and courteousness. While these characteristics are
important in any dating situation they are particularly
important on a first date. This is your chance to make the kind
of first impression that your date will admire so make an all
out effort to try to impress your date. Put extra effort into
your personal appearance and strive to remain polite and
courteous at all times during your first date. Showing your date
that you respect them by taking pride in your appearance and
treating them with respect will help you to not only survive a
first date but also guarantee a second one.
If you want to survive a first date and guarantee a second one,
it's important to be relaxed and honest during your date. If you
are tense or evasive, your date may not trust you and will not
be comfortable on the date or eager to go out with you a second
time. If you try to be something you are not, your date will
most likely see through your charade and will be put off by your
dishonesty. Additionally, they most likely will not be
interested in pursuing a second date. However if you relax
during your date and are completely honest your personality will
shine through and impress your date enough to entice them to be
interested in a second date.
Committing yourself to having a good time on your date will help
you to survive and guarantee a second done. If you go into a
first date with apprehensions or prejudices, you will find
yourself not having a good time. It is extremely difficult to
enjoy yourself if you aren't open to the experience. On the
other hand if you are truly optimistic and are looking forward
to your first date, you and your date will most likely end up
having a great time. Your optimism and attitude will be
infectious and will ensure that both you and your date
thoroughly enjoy the first date and are eager for another.
Finally truly being interested in sharing details of your
personal life and learning more about your date will ensure that
you survive a first date. If you don't open up to your date and
show them who you really are, they will most likely not be
interested in a second meeting with you and they will certainly
not share much about themselves during that occasion. If you are
not afraid to share personal information about yourself and use
good listening skills, you will have a very successful first
date.
